Abstract
Cross-electrophile coupling reactions that forge C(sp(3))-C(sp(3)) bonds are strategic methods for the synthesis of molecules with high F(sp(3)), yet very few employ electrochemical conditions as the necessary reductant. Herein, we report an electrochemical intramolecular cross-electrophile coupling reaction of 1,3-diol derivatives to access aliphatic and aryl cyclopropanes, including spirocyclic and fused bicyclic cyclopropanes. The scalable electrochemical cross-electrophile coupling (eXEC) reaction employs a nonsacrificial anode in an undivided cell.
